    Beagle- I like the camera alot but I also think the range is not far enough at night, but the batteries last so long, I have taken over 5000 pics on a single set of batteries..

    Yes, the battery life is insane!!! You really gotta set it up just right to get optimum nighttime pics, but the trigger speed sure is quick. I definitely would recommend them
